How can the computer help members on a legal team work together when they are not in the same physical location?

What will be an ideal response?


A network that permits remote access allows the members of the legal team to work together on the same documents. Video conferencing allows face-to-face meetings with members of the legal team when they are unable to be in the same location. Online collaboration tools allow individuals to work collaboratively from disparate locations.
